12 February 2024 - Approval is based on the Phase 3 KEYNOTE-811 Trial.
Merck announced that Health Canada has granted approval of Keytruda (pembrolizumab), Merck's anti-PD-1 therapy, in combination with trastuzumab, fluoropyrimidine- and platinum-containing chemotherapy, for the first-line treatment of adult patients with locally advanced unresectable or metastatic HER2 positive gastric or gastro-oesophageal junction adenocarcinoma whose tumours express PD-L1 (combined positive score ≥ 1) as determined by a validated test.
